How To Fix CNV_10100122 - Conversion of SETNAME not possible; not implemented for set class &1


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CNV_10100 - Messages from package 10100

  • Message number: 122

  • Message text: Conversion of SETNAME not possible; not implemented for set class &1

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    A conversion routine is called to convert the set name but the routine
    is not implemented for this set class.

    System Response

    The set name in the assigned field is not converted.

    How to fix this error?

    The conversion routine must be adapted for this set class.

    Procedure for System Administrators

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message CNV_10100122 - Conversion of SETNAME not possible; not implemented for set class &1 ?

    The SAP error message CNV_10100122 indicates that there is an issue with the conversion of a set name (SETNAME) in the context of a specific set class. This error typically arises during data migration or conversion processes, particularly when using SAP's data migration tools or during system upgrades.

    Cause:

    The error message suggests that the conversion process is attempting to handle a set name that is not implemented for the specified set class. This can occur due to several reasons:

    1. Unsupported Set Class: The set class you are trying to convert may not be supported by the conversion program or tool you are using.
    2. Configuration Issues: There may be configuration settings that are not correctly set up for the specific set class.
    3. Missing Implementation: The conversion logic for the specific set class may not have been implemented in the version of the tool you are using.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you can take the following steps:

    1. Check Set Class: Verify that the set class you are trying to convert is supported by the conversion tool. You may need to consult the documentation or SAP notes related to the specific migration tool you are using.

    2. Review Configuration: Ensure that all necessary configurations for the set class are correctly set up in your SAP system. This may involve checking customizing settings or ensuring that all required data is available.

    3. Update Tools: If you are using an older version of the migration tool, consider updating to the latest version, as newer versions may have added support for additional set classes.

    4. Consult SAP Notes: Look for relevant SAP Notes that may address this specific error. SAP frequently releases notes that provide fixes or workarounds for known issues.

    5.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ists and you cannot find a solution, consider reaching out to SAP Support for assistance. Provide them with the error message and context to help them diagnose the issue.
